php关联数组怎么加一项

在使用php开发中,关联数组(也被称为字典)是非常常见的一种数据类型。它可以存储一组由键和值组成的数据,而且可以通过键来访问对应的值。在一些情况下,我们需要动态地将新的键值对加入到一个已有的关联数组中,本文将介绍如何使用php来实现这样的操作。

PHP中,关联数组的赋值方式非常简单,直接使用中括号操作符([])即可:

$array = array(    "key1" => "value1",    "key2" => "value2");// 通过中括号加键添加元素$array["key3"] = "value3";

登录后复制

上面的例子中,先创建一个包含两个键值对的数组,然后通过$array[“key3”]加入了一个新的键值对。这种方式非常简单直接,但通常用于添加单一的元素。

当我们需要一次性添加多个键值对时,可以使用PHP提供的array_merge()函数,将原有数组和新的键值对合并成一个新数组:

$array = array(    "key1" => "value1",    "key2" => "value2");// 合并数组$newArray = array_merge($array, array(    "key3" => "value3",    "key4" => "value4"));

登录后复制

上面的例子中,array_merge函数将原有数组和新的键值对合并成一个新数组$newArray,同时保持原有数组不变。

立即学习“PHP免费学习笔记(深入)”;

除了使用array_merge函数,我们也可以使用“+”操作符来将两个数组进行合并,这种方式不会影响原有数组:

$array = array(    "key1" => "value1",    "key2" => "value2");// 数组合并$newArray = $array + array(    "key3" => "value3",    "key4" => "value4");

登录后复制

上面的例子中,最终得到的新数组$newArray和使用array_merge()函数得到的新数组是一样的,都是包含了原有数组和新的键值对。

关联数组的增删改查是PHP开发中最常见的操作之一,掌握这些操作可以极大地提高开发效率,帮助我们快速构建出高效稳定的PHP应用。

以上就是php关联数组怎么加一项的详细内容,更多请关注【创想鸟】其它相关文章!

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至253000106@qq.com举报,一经查实,本站将立刻删除。

发布者:PHP中文网,转转请注明出处:https://www.chuangxiangniao.com/p/2018679.html

(0)
上一篇 2025年2月23日 18:41:24
下一篇 2025年2月23日 18:41:39

AD推荐 黄金广告位招租... 更多推荐

相关推荐

  • php如何获取数组的大小

    在 php 中,数组是一种非常常用的数据类型,它可以保存多个值,并使用一个唯一的键来访问每个值。当我们使用数组时,通常需要知道其大小,以便在对其进行操作时做出正确的决策。本文将介绍如何在 php 中获得数组大小。 方法一:count 函数 …

    编程技术 2025年2月23日
    100
  • php怎么去掉数组中的一个键

    在php程序中,数组是常用的数据类型之一,我们常常需要对数组进行操作。有时候,我们需要删除一个数组中的键,这篇文章就是教你如何在php中删除数组中的一个键。 要删除一个数组中的一个键,需要使用PHP内置函数unset()。unset()函数…

    编程技术 2025年2月23日
    100
  • 如何使用PHP将查询结果放到数组中

    php是一种强大的编程语言,具有广泛的应用。当我们使用php查询数据库时,通常会需要将查询结果放到数组中供后续操作。本文将介绍如何使用php将查询结果放到数组中。 一、使用mysql_fetch_array()函数获取查询结果 在PHP中,…

    编程技术 2025年2月23日
    100
  • php怎么将数组值转化为字符串

    数组是php中最常用的数据类型之一。php中的数组可以包含一系列值,比如数字、字符串、对象等等,并且可以按照任意顺序进行访问。然而,在某些情况下,我们需要把数组中的值转换成字符串,以便于打印输出或者传递给其他函数。本文将介绍如何将一个数组转…

    编程技术 2025年2月23日
    100
  • php怎么求数组的下标

    php(hypertext preprocessor)是一种广泛使用的通用开源脚本语言,适用于web开发。在php语言中,数组是一种由键和值对组成的数据类型。键可以是整数或字符串,而值可以是任何类型的数据。但是在php中,你可以仅指定键而不…

    编程技术 2025年2月23日
    100
  • php怎么判断二维数组是否为空

    在php中,可以使用一些函数和技巧来判断二维数组是否为空。本文将介绍几种判断二维数组是否为空的方法。 方法一:使用array_filter()函数 array_filter()函数是PHP内置函数之一,用于过滤数组中的元素。如果数组为空,则…

    编程技术 2025年2月23日
    100
  • php数组排序怎么区分大小

    在 php 编程中,数组排序是一个非常常见的需求。在对数组进行排序时,我们需要清楚如何区分元素的大小。本文将会介绍如何在 php 中对数组进行大小的区分,以及如何对数组进行排序。 数组元素的大小比较 在 PHP 中,我们可以使用 ==、==…

    编程技术 2025年2月23日
    100
  • 为什么php不能访问外部数组

    php作为一种非常流行的服务器端脚本语言,通常用来开发动态网站和web应用程序。当开发人员使用php时,常常需要访问外部数组来获取和处理数据。但是,有些开发人员会遇到一个问题,就是无法访问外部数组。那么,为什么php不能访问外部数组呢? 首…

    编程技术 2025年2月23日
    100
  • php怎么将数组对象返回给AJAX请求

    php可以通过json_encode函数将数组对象转换为json字符串,并通过ajax返回给前端页面。在这篇文章中,我们将介绍如何使用php将数组对象转换为json字符串,并将其返回给ajax请求。 一、使用PHP将数组对象转换为JSON字…

    编程技术 2025年2月23日
    100
  • PHP7怎么将数组的值换位

    php是一门十分实用的编程语言,它有很多强大的功能,其中一个重要的功能就是数组。数组是存储大量数据的一种数据结构,php提供了多种操作数组的方法,例如:添加、删除、更新、排序等。本文将介绍如何使用php7将数组的值换位。 一、PHP7中的数…

    编程技术 2025年2月23日
    100

发表回复

登录后才能评论